Michel Legrand's enchanting album, Donkey Skin, is a captivating journey through the realms of French jazz. Released on 15 December 2008 via Playtime, this 57-minute masterpiece weaves a sonic tapestry that transports listeners to a world of whimsy and romance.
With a richly detailed tracklist, Donkey Skin unfolds as a cinematic narrative, guided by Legrand's masterful compositions. From the opening 'Theme song (Générique)' to the final 'Final', the album is a testament to Legrand's skill in crafting emotive, jazz-infused soundscapes. Tracks such as 'Love…Love (Amour… Amour)' and 'Declaration of Love (Déclaration d'amour)' showcase the artist's ability to balance delicate, lilting melodies with more upbeat, energetic pieces like 'Rigodon On the Farm (Rigodon à la ferme)'.
